What you’ll be doing; 

  • Operate Mobile plant to ensure efficient plant operation and recyclate collection

  • Operating the plant SCADA system when trained

  • General cleaning of equipment, structure and floor within the Mechanical Pre Treatment (MPT)  including baling hall and yard, shredders, trommels, ballistic separators and all mobile plant to name but a few 

  • Assisting with the supervision of contractors and visitors to the site

  • Wearing of correct PPE

  • Reporting all safety & plant / equipment issues

  • Working as a team and maintain contact with others

  • Using handrails and marked walkways when moving around site

  • Keeping the work area clean and tidy from litter and spillages

  • Stop the Job and report any safety issues to your Supervisor

  • Checking all equipment, tools and machinery before using them

  • Knowing where and how to use the emergency stops

  • Clearing of blockages

  • Basic isolations of plant to ensure own and staff safety (LOTO)
